Body
Origins and Family
Édouard de Piémont's father was Philip I of Piedmont[5]. His mother was Catherine de la Tour du Pin[6].
Career and Affiliations
Recorded occupations include Catholic priest[3] and Catholic bishop[4]. Positions held include Archbishop of Tarentaise[7], a historical episcopal title[23], founded in 0794[24]; Roman Catholic Bishop of Sion[8], a Roman Catholic episcopal title[25], in Switzerland[26], founded in 0600[27]; bishop of Belley[9]; and diocesan bishop[10], an ecclesiastical occupation[28].
Personal Life
Édouard de Piémont's religion is recorded as Catholic Church[12].
Death and Burial
Édouard de Piémont died on February 1395[2].
